OK, the attached patch works for me when sd_mod was loaded with delay_use=1. Now I'm quite prepared to be told that this is a really horrible and inapproprate hack (given that I am not a kernel developer, I don't really know the "correct" way to solve this problem); and I'll cheerfully admit that it doesn't really solve the problem cleanly as can be seen below: Jul 6 14:44:50 pc196344 kernel: usb 1-6: new high speed USB device using ehci_hcd and address 6 Jul 6 14:44:50 pc196344 kernel: Initializing USB Mass Storage driver... Jul 6 14:44:55 pc196344 kernel: SCSI device sda: 255488 512-byte hdwr sectors (131 MB) Jul 6 14:44:55 pc196344 kernel: sda: Write Protect is off Jul 6 14:44:55 pc196344 kernel: sda: Mode Sense: 03 00 00 00 Jul 6 14:44:55 pc196344 kernel: sda: assuming drive cache: write through Jul 6 14:44:55 pc196344 kernel: /dev/scsi/host5/bus0/target0/lun0: p1 Jul 6 14:44:55 pc196344 kernel: Attached scsi removable disk sda at scsi5, channel 0, id 0, lun 0 There are three delays from my patch in the above list, and increasing the delay to 3 seconds didn't help, as I got three one-second delays. However, if someone with the appropriate knowledge could transform my kludge into a proper fix, then I would be very happy.
